Chiefs waive veteran WR, make way for Rashee Rice to return from suspension in Week 7

The Kansas City Chiefs waived veteran wide receiver Jason Brownlee on Monday, October 13.

Brownlee began his professional football career with the New York Jets, who signed him as a free agent after the 2023 NFL Draft. He joined the Chiefs as a free agent in 2024 and made Kansas City’s 53-man roster after stellar performances in training camp and preseason.

The Chiefs waived Brownlee to free up space on their 53-man roster for star Rashee Rice to fill when he returns from suspension in Week 7.

In a post on Twitter, KSHB 41’s Nick Jacobs shared the news of Brownlee’s departure from Kansas City and Rice’s return from suspension:

If Brownlee clears waivers, he would be an ideal candidate to return to Western Missouri as a member of the Chiefs’ practice squad.
